Objective

For Wild Asia, a social entreprise advising businesses and individuals on how to reduce their footprint on the environment, this project aimed to provide a solution for visualizing GIS data on a free software accessible to the general public: Google Earth.

Indeed, Wild Asia is collaborating with many oil palm plantations in the region. The latter would thus have the possibility to easily visualize the extent of their exploitation and mesure their impact on the surrounding environment, including mangroves which are very fragile ecosystems.

Mission

  • Research on the most common GIS file formats (ArcGIS, MapInfo, AutoCAD)
  • Analysis, architecture, design, implementation, testing, documentation and maintenance of GeoToGE (Java, Swing), which is a software allowing the translation of ESRI shapefile files into KML files readable with Google Earth
  • Development of a web page (ColdFusion, HTML, JavaScript) using the Google Earth API for viewing GIS data from the database in a KML format
